Web21 nov. 2024 · USDA recommends using cooked chicken within three to four days, kept refrigerated (40°F or less). Refrigeration slows but does not stop bacterial growth. USDA … WebCooked chicken can remain at room temperature for 2 hours, or 1 hour if the ambient temperature is higher than 90 degrees. If it’s left out any longer than that, it should be discarded. Web25 sep. 2024 · You can eat chicken for about three to four days after cooking. You can increase the shelf life of a chicken by freezing it. It is possible that it may go bad earlier. Check out the taste and smell of the cooked chicken before eating. You should freeze it in an airtight bag or a container to make it better for eating.
